How much does sewer line repair cost in Plain City, UT?

Sewer line repair costs in Plain City typically range from $1,500 to $5,000 for standard residential repairs and $5,000 to $15,000 or more for full replacements. Factors include pipe material, depth, length of damaged section, and whether trenchless methods can be used. How do you diagnose sewer problems in Plain City without digging?

We use a specialized waterproof camera that is inserted into your sewer line through a cleanout. The camera transmits real-time video that shows us the exact location and nature of any blockage, crack, offset joint, or root intrusion. This lets us recommend the most cost-effective repair for your Plain City property without any excavation.

What causes recurring drain clogs in Plain City homes?

Recurring clogs in Plain City homes are usually caused by grease buildup inside drain lines, tree root intrusion into sewer pipes, pipe bellies or offsets that trap debris, or undersized plumbing. A sewer camera inspection identifies the root cause so we can fix the real problem, not just clear the symptom temporarily.

How often should I have my sewer line inspected in Plain City?

We recommend a sewer camera inspection every 2 to 3 years for Plain City properties, or immediately if you notice warning signs like slow drains or sewage odors. Older homes in Plain City with clay or cast iron pipes should be inspected more frequently. Regular inspection catches small problems before they become expensive emergencies.
